Desenvolvedor de Software - Pleno(Node)Montreal Oficial • Salt Lake City, Utah, United States
Cette offre d'emploi n'est plus disponible
Desenvolvedor de Software - Pleno(Node)
Montreal Oficial
- Salt Lake City, Utah, United States
- Salt Lake City, Utah, United States
À propos
Responsabilidades e atribuições Profissional da
CONTRATADA
responsável pela produção dos artefatos de software que o Squad deverá entregar.
Requisitos e qualificações Objetivo da Função
Buscamos um(a) desenvolvedor(a) que vá além da codificação tradicional, utilizando ferramentas modernas de IA e automação para acelerar o ciclo de entrega. Esse profissional será responsável por construir sistemas escaláveis para a Secretaria de Educação, atuando com um fluxo de trabalho baseado em agentes, ferramentas low‑code de alta performance e arquitetura distribuída.
Responsabilidades e Workflow
O dia a dia será baseado em um fluxo estruturado, já validado como eficiente nos projetos:
Desenvolvimento ágil de interfaces e lógica de frontend utilizando Lovable
Formação superior completa (tecnólogo, graduação e/ou pós‑graduação lato sensu e/ou pós‑graduação stricto sensu) na área de Tecnologia da Informação.
Gerenciamento de backend e infraestrutura com Supabase (Auth, Database, Storage e banco vetorial)
Implementação e manutenção de conectividade agêntica via MCP (Model Context Protocol), integrando agentes de IA a ambientes locais ou self‑hosted
Criação de arquitetura de dados com chamadas densas via RPC (Remote Procedure Call)
Comunicação entre serviços por meio de APIs ou Supabase SSR
Desenvolvimento de lógicas de backend em Node.js e TypeScript
Construção de automações complexas utilizando N8N
Garantia de qualidade com separação de ambientes (frontend e backend), testes de responsividade e deploy contínuo
Requisitos técnicos obrigatórios
Experiência comprovada como desenvolvedor(a) Full Stack (mínimo de 3 anos)
Domínio de TypeScript e Node.js
Experiência sólida com PostgreSQL, preferencialmente utilizando Supabase
Experiência na criação de funções RPC
Conhecimento em consumo de APIs REST
Vivência em ambientes de execução distribuídos
Familiaridade com ferramentas de desenvolvimento baseadas em IA, como Claude Code, Codex, Cursor, Lovable, v0 ou semelhantes
Experiência com N8N para automação e orquestração de workflows
Diferenciais
Experiência com o protocolo MCP (Model Context Protocol), especialmente no ecossistema Anthropic/Claude
Interesse em aplicar tecnologia para transformação da educação pública
#J-18808-Ljbffr
Compétences linguistiques
- English
Avis aux utilisateurs
Cette offre a été publiée par l’un de nos partenaires. Vous pouvez consulter l’offre originale ici.